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Purpose balance: Decide whether you need basic welcome messages, prayer request collection, or ongoing outreach, and choose cards that align with that priority.
  • Size and handling: Common sizes include 3 x 5 inches for easy pew placement and 4 x 6 inches for more writing space. Consider how your church layout and bulletin design will accommodate them.
  • Design and tone: Marble, floral, or cross motifs convey different atmospheres. Choose a design that fits your church’s branding and atmospheres—formal, contemporary, or warm and welcoming.
  • Durability: High-quality cardstock ensures cards withstand handling during services and storage in racks or boxes between uses.
  • Information fields: Ensure space for names, contact details, and prayer requests. Some designs also offer space for guest status or family information to tailor follow-up.
  • Bulk availability: Larger packs reduce reordering frequency for larger congregations or busy outreach seasons, while smaller packs may suit smaller churches.
  • Compatibility with ministries: If your church runs ongoing small groups or prayer teams, ensure cards facilitate easy handouts and collection of consistent data.
